#7a4190 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7a4190 is composed of 47.8% red, 25.5% green and 56.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 15.3% cyan, 54.9% magenta, 0% yellow and 43.5% black. It has a hue angle of 283.3 degrees, a saturation of 37.8% and a lightness of 41%. #7a4190 color hex could be obtained by blending #f482ff with #000021.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#7a4190

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070409 is the darkest color, while #fcfafd is the lightest one.

Tones of #7a4190

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c6170 is the less saturated color, while #9601d0 is the most saturated one.
